koreader easy control of lighttoggle and shutdown for KSM 8

Quote:
Originally Posted by xor_ View Post
You're welcome.

And I believe I've fixed this bug as well now.

As for the previous bug about shutdown. Koreader saves the last tab position for each file in the history. If that is the shutdown tab, it might immediately shutdown upon menu access. If you run into this, just delete or edit the history file for that book. There's a line in there:
["readermenu_tab_index"] = 2,
and that value shouldn't be 9. 2 is a good substitute value.

This should be fixed now, but it could still occur when opening a book that had this value saved from the previous version.
Now that we have KSM8 and it uses different path to shutdown script, it also asks for change in path for shutdown menu button. I change it and upload all original files with instructions how to install it.

Also, just to confirm that it still works with latest koreader (2015.11 stable).

This is only needed if you switched to KSM8 from KSM7 (it doesn't work with older KSM version, but you can easily change path, so it would work than).

So, here it is attachment. And of course, all kudos goes to original author @xor_!

Quote:
Originally Posted by rido_knight View Post
Hi thanks for this reader app but I have problem with my N905B KOREader. I insallted sm8 and koreader. I touch start koreader then I cant click any folder directory. When I touch screen randomly opened some folders but I cant go where I want. Can I fix this ? Thanks.
You can try changing in
...\koreader\frontend\device\input.lua
Code:
local ABS_X = 00
local ABS_Y = 01
to
Code:
local ABS_X = 01
local ABS_Y = 00
